ExactBuyer Logo SVG
A/B Testing Statistics: A Step-by-Step Guide for Accurate Calculation

Introduction


A/B testing refers to a method of comparing two different versions of a webpage, app, or any other form of digital content to determine which one performs better against a predetermined goal. It is a crucial aspect of data analysis, particularly when it comes to optimizing digital experiences, improving customer satisfaction, and driving conversions. In this blog post, we will delve into the fundamentals of A/B testing and what it entails. We will outline the importance of A/B testing in data analysis, highlighting its relevance to businesses and marketers. By the end of this article, you will have a solid foundation in A/B testing, including the metrics and statistics involved, and how to calculate them.


Define A/B testing and its importance in data analysis


A/B testing or split testing is a process of comparing two variants to determine which one performs better. It involves randomly dividing a sample population into two groups and exposing each group to a different variant of the same element. For instance, you may want to test two different versions of the same landing page to find out which one attracts more conversions.


A/B testing is essential in data analysis for several reasons. Firstly, it provides businesses with valuable insights into customer behavior, preferences, and needs. By testing different variants of web pages, emails, or ads, marketers can understand what elements resonate with customers and what triggers them to take action. Secondly, A/B testing allows businesses to optimize their digital experiences, resulting in higher engagement, satisfaction, and conversion rates. Thirdly, it provides concrete evidence for businesses to make data-driven decisions, improving their chances of success.


Highlight the purpose of the blog post and its relevance to readers


The purpose of this blog post is to provide readers with a comprehensive guide to A/B testing. We will cover the basics of A/B testing, including what it is, how it works, and its significant benefits to businesses. Additionally, we will explore the metrics and statistics involved in A/B testing, including statistical significance, conversion rates, and confidence intervals. By the end of this article, readers will have a deep understanding of A/B testing and how it can help them optimize their digital experiences and drive conversions.



  • In this blog post, we will cover:

  • The definition and importance of A/B testing in data analysis

  • The process of A/B testing and its variants

  • How to select test elements and design a test plan

  • Metrics and statistics involved in A/B testing, including statistical significance and confidence intervals

  • How to analyze and interpret test results

  • Tips for successful A/B testing and common pitfalls to avoid


Step 1: Determine the Appropriate Sample Size


When conducting A/B testing, it is essential to select the right sample size to ensure statistical accuracy and reliability. The sample size is the number of individuals or data points that you will include in your study. Determining the appropriate sample size is crucial to ensure that your results are reliable and can be generalized to the wider population.


Importance of selecting a suitable sample size


Choosing the right sample size is crucial for several reasons. Firstly, if the sample size is too small, the results may not be representative of the larger population. On the other hand, if the sample size is too large, it can result in unnecessary costs and delays in the testing process.


Moreover, selecting a suitable sample size can help to ensure that the study has sufficient power to detect meaningful differences between the groups being tested. If the sample size is too small, it may not be possible to detect a statistically significant difference between the groups, even if one exists.


Calculating the sample size


The sample size can be calculated using statistical formulas, which take into account factors such as the desired level of confidence, the expected effect size, and the variability of the data.


There are several methods for calculating the appropriate sample size for A/B testing, including:



  • Power analysis

  • Sample size calculators

  • Statistical software


Examples of sample size calculations


Here are two examples of methods for calculating sample size:



  1. Power analysis: This method involves calculating the sample size needed to detect a specific effect size with a given level of confidence and statistical power. For instance, if you are conducting a study to determine whether a new email marketing campaign is more effective than an existing one, a power analysis could help determine the sample size needed to detect a 10% increase in open rates with 95% confidence and 80% power.


  2. Online sample size calculator: There are several online calculators available that can help estimate the sample size needed for a specific study. These calculators typically require information such as the desired level of confidence, the expected effect size, and the variability of the data. For example, the Optimal Workshop A/B Test Sample Size Calculator can help estimate the sample size needed to detect a difference in conversion rates between two groups.


By calculating the appropriate sample size for your A/B testing study, you can ensure that your results are statistically significant, reliable, and can be generalized to the wider population.


Step 2: Collect and Analyze Test Results


Once you have designed and launched your A/B test, the next step is to collect and analyze the results. This involves gathering data, organizing it, and analyzing it to determine the statistical significance of your test results. Here is an outline of the procedures involved in this step:


Outline Procedures for Collecting Data



  • Identify the metrics and KPIs that you will be measuring.

  • Ensure that you have implemented tracking code correctly.

  • Set up data collection tools such as Google Analytics or other testing software.

  • Begin collecting data as soon as your test goes live.


Organize and Analyze the Data


Once you have collected your data, it is essential to organize and analyze it to assess the statistical significance of your results. Here are some steps that you can take:



  • Import the data into a spreadsheet or software like Microsoft Excel or specialized testing software.

  • Clean the data to remove any invalid or incomplete data points.

  • Perform basic calculations to determine the mean, standard deviation, and confidence intervals.

  • Use statistical tools to analyze the data, such as ANOVA, t-tests, or chi-squared tests.


Discuss the Importance of Reliable Data


It is essential to have reliable data for A/B testing to ensure accurate measurement and interpretation of the results. Unreliable data can lead to incorrect conclusions, which can ultimately harm your business. Therefore, make sure to:



  • Use reliable data collection tools and techniques.

  • Ensure that tests run long enough to gather sufficient data.

  • Avoid common pitfalls such as sampling bias or small sample sizes.

  • Perform data sanity checks to ensure accuracy and consistency.


Step 3: Calculate Statistical Significance


After collecting data and selecting a sample size, the next step is to calculate the statistical significance of the results. Statistical significance helps us determine if the difference between the two variations in an A/B test is real and not just due to chance.


Define Statistical Significance


Statistical significance is a measure of the probability that the difference between two results is not due to chance. It is usually expressed as a p-value, which is the probability of obtaining a result as extreme as or more extreme than the observed results, assuming there is no real difference between the two variations. The lower the p-value, the more statistically significant the result.


To calculate statistical significance, we use statistical tests such as the t-test and the chi-squared test. These tests provide a p-value that helps us determine whether the difference between our two variations is statistically significant.


The formula for calculating the t-test is:



  • t = (x̄1 - x̄2) / (sp * √(1/n1 + 1/n2))


Where:



  • 1 and x̄2 are the means of the two samples

  • sp is the pooled standard deviation of the two samples

  • n1 and n2 are the sample sizes of the two variations


The formula for calculating the chi-squared test is:



  • χ2 = ∑ ((Oi - Ei)2 / Ei)


Where:



  • Oi is the observed frequency in each category

  • Ei is the expected frequency in each category


Interpret and Report Results


Once we have calculated the p-value, we need to interpret and report the results. If the p-value is less than our significance level (usually 0.05), we can reject the null hypothesis and conclude that the difference between the two variations is statistically significant. If the p-value is greater than our significance level, we fail to reject the null hypothesis and conclude that the difference is not statistically significant.


It is important to report the results in a clear and concise manner, including the p-value, the confidence level, and any other relevant statistics. This helps others understand and replicate the results of the A/B test.


Expert Tips for Accurate A/B Testing Statistics


If you're looking to get the most accurate results from your A/B tests, it's important to follow best practices and avoid common errors and biases. That's why we've gathered some expert tips from experienced data analysts to help you conduct more accurate A/B tests.


Tips for Conducting Accurate A/B Tests



  • Ensure your sample size is large enough for statistical significance

  • Randomize your sample population to avoid sample selection bias

  • Avoid making changes to multiple variables at once

  • Monitor your tests over time and avoid premature conclusions


By following these tips, you can increase the accuracy of your A/B testing statistics and make more informed decisions based on your results.


Conclusion


After conducting an A/B test, it is crucial to properly analyze the results to draw accurate conclusions. In this blog post, we have discussed the following key takeaways:


1. Define Your Goals



  • Clearly state your goals and hypothesis before conducting an A/B test.

  • Ensure that your goals are specific, measurable, and relevant to your business objectives.


2. Choose Your Metrics Carefully



  • Select metrics that are directly tied to your goals and hypothesis.

  • Make sure your metrics are relevant and reliable.


3. Determine Your Sample Size



  • Calculating the right sample size will help ensure the validity of your results.

  • Consider factors such as confidence level, statistical power, and effect size when determining sample size.


4. Monitor Your Test Results



  • Monitor your A/B test results regularly to ensure accuracy and validity.

  • Be prepared to adjust your test if any issues or inconsistencies arise.


Implementing these best practices will help you conduct more accurate A/B tests and draw meaningful conclusions. Don't hesitate to reach out to our team at ExactBuyer for more information on our data and audience intelligence solutions.


How ExactBuyer Can Help You


Reach your best-fit prospects & candidates and close deals faster with verified prospect & candidate details updated in real-time. Sign up for ExactBuyer.


Get serious about prospecting
ExactBuyer Logo SVG
© 2023 ExactBuyer, All Rights Reserved.
support@exactbuyer.com